Exploring the Royal Pavilion
Captivating visitors from the moment they step inside, the Royal Pavilion in Brighton mesmerizes with its opulent Indian and Chinese architectural styles.
Once a seaside retreat for King George IV, the lavish residence boasts ornate interiors adorned with intricate carvings, gilded chandeliers, and vibrant colors.
Visitors can wander through the grand rooms, marveling at the eclectic fusion of Eastern and Western design elements.
The lush palace gardens offer a peaceful respite, with beautifully manicured landscapes and serene ponds.
This architectural gem provides a fascinating glimpse into Britain’s royal history and the eclectic tastes of its former occupant, inviting guests to step back in time and enjoy its majestic splendor.

Strolling the Brighton Palace Pier
Iconic landmarks and seaside attractions beckon visitors as they make their way along the lively Brighton Palace Pier.
The historic structure stretches out into the English Channel, offering unparalleled views of the stunning coastline. Strollers can indulge in classic seaside treats like fish and chips, sample quirky arcade games, and ride the iconic Ferris wheel for a bird’s-eye perspective of the bustling pier.
The pier’s vibrant atmosphere and timeless charm make it a must-visit destination, capturing the essence of Brighton’s spirited seaside culture.
From thrilling amusement park rides to leisurely promenade strolls, the Brighton Palace Pier delivers an unforgettable seaside experience.

Riding the Brighton I360
Towering majestically over Brighton’s beachfront, the Brighton i360 observation tower beckons visitors to embark on an exhilarating journey.
Gliding smoothly up to 450 feet, the futuristic glass-encased pod offers breathtaking 360-degree views of the city, the rolling South Downs, and the shimmering English Channel.
As the pod ascends, guests are treated to a bird’s-eye perspective of Brighton’s vibrant landscape, from the iconic Palace Pier to the charming Lanes.
This thrilling ride provides an unparalleled opportunity to appreciate the coastal beauty and unique character of this beloved seaside town.
With its sleek design and unobstructed vistas, the Brighton i360 is a must-visit attraction that elevates the senses and ignites the adventurous spirit.

Hiking at Devil’s Dyke
Winding away from the bustling energy of Brighton, the tour ventures into the rolling hills of the South Downs National Park, where the iconic Devil’s Dyke beckons explorers.
This dramatic natural wonder, carved by glacial activity, offers breathtaking vistas of the surrounding countryside. Visitors can embark on invigorating hikes, traversing well-marked trails that wind through lush meadows and along the edge of the deep, steep-sided valley.
The tranquil setting is perfect for a leisurely picnic, as one takes in the far-reaching panoramas of the South Downs. This natural escape provides a peaceful contrast to the seaside charms of Brighton, completing the day’s diverse experiences.
